Categorize the locations based on whether they were sites of allied or Japanese victories

History
2 answers:
lora16 [44]3 years ago
8 0
Battle of the Coral Sea
A battle between Japanese and American naval forces that stopped the Japanese advance on Australia

Guadalcanal
one of the Solomon Islands in southwest Pacific, Japanese building airstrip, August 1942 battle, Allies won

Midway
An important battle in the Asian part of the war, the Americans sank 4 Japanese aircraft carriers

Japanese victory
Japanese occupation of Singapore
Philippines
The Japanese victories over in the Pacific were concise and precise, taking over an island after island, or country by country. They took over Guam, Wake Island, the Philippines, Hong Kong and also mainland China and many other islands. The loss of Philippines for America was embarrassing, having General MacArthur flee the island and soon surrendering Corregidor, a fort in Manila and also having Americans march the Bataan Death March, a march of 85 miles in which if you stumbled, the Japanese soldiers would kill you

Who is head of the states executive branch.
Dafna1 [17]
Answer:- In every state, the executive branch is headed by a governor who is directly elected by the people. In most states, the other leaders in the executive branch are also directly elected, including the lieutenant governor, the attorney general, the secretary of state, and auditors and commissioners.
